How Aïn Temouchent's prayer times are worked out
From Aïn Temouchent, the Qibla is 100° from true north. Face east to pray toward the Kaaba. It lies 4,259 km (2,646 miles) away in a straight line across the globe. Every time on this page is worked out from Aïn Temouchent's own coordinates (35.30°N, 1.14°W), not a national average. That is why Aïn Temouchent's times and its Qibla differ a little from cities a short distance away.
One local quirk shapes the Aïn Temouchent timetable: midday prayer does not land at 12:00. Aïn Temouchent lies well west inside its Algiers time zone. So the sun peaks about 73 minutes after clock noon. Dhuhr follows the sun, not the clock — today it falls at 1:03 PM. Across the year, the fast here runs from about 16h 21m near June down to 11h 18m in December.
The Fajr and Isha angles for Aïn Temouchent come from the Muslim World League. The Muslim World League method sets Fajr when the sun is 18° below the horizon, and Isha at 17°. Use ISNA's 15° instead and Fajr here would move by several minutes. So the method — not the coordinates alone — settles the final time. Who sets prayer times in Algeria
Algeria's mosque framework is set by the Ministry of Religious Affairs and Wakfs. Its lunar-crescent committee is the only body competent to fix the start of the Hijri months, so Ramadan and Eid are declared nationally by sighting. The calculation commonly associated with Algeria uses a Fajr angle of 18° and an Isha angle of 17°. Algeria is a Maliki country, so Asr is called at the first shadow rather than the later Hanafi second-shadow time.
Djamaa el Djazaïr
Algiers is home to Djamaa el Djazaïr, the Great Mosque of Algiers, inaugurated in February 2024. It is now the third-largest mosque in the world, after the sanctuaries of Mecca and Medina. Its prayer hall holds around 37,000 worshippers and the wider compound as many as 120,000. Its minaret is the tallest in the world at 265 metres, and contains a museum of Islamic culture inside the tower itself. It is a landmark visible across the bay of Algiers.
